Fillmore waltzed into their contest on Tuesday with two straight wins... but they left with three. They came out on top against the Valley Academy of Arts & Sciences Vipers by a score of 57-46.
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Fillmore to victory, but perhaps none more so than Jaime Soto, who posted 19 points plus four steals. Soto is on a roll when it comes to steals, as he's now grabbed two or more in the last 16 games he's played dating back to last season. Brendon Palushaj was another key player, earning 16 points plus three steals.
Fillmore's win bumped their record up to 3-4. As for Valley Academy of Arts & Sciences, their loss dropped their record down to 3-2.
Coincidentally, the two teams will both be playing Central City Value the next time they take the court. Fillmore will head out to face Central City Value at 7:00 p.m. on Wednesday, while Valley Academy of Arts & Sciences will head out to face them at 4:00 p.m. on Friday.
